About the Role:We are seeking an experienced IT leader to oversee enterprise-level Change Governance, Incident Management, and Identity & Access Management (IAM) operations within a large-scale banking environment. The ideal candidate will drive consistency, control, and compliance across technology processes, support audit readiness, and lead cross-functional teams in maintaining operational excellence.
Key Responsibilities:- Lead and mature Change Governance processes ensuring risk-aware and compliant change execution across the enterprise.
- Own and oversee enterprise-wide Incident Management practices to ensure timely detection, resolution, and root cause analysis of major incidents.
- Provide strategic oversight and partnership to Identity & Access Management (IAM) programs, ensuring alignment with security, compliance, and audit standards.
- Prepare executive summaries and dashboards on incident trends, access management compliance, and change volumes.
- Establish and monitor KPIs to improve service stability, uptime, and process effectiveness.
- Guide business-aligned technology teams in complying with change, access, and incident control policies.
- Serve as the escalation point for high-impact incidents or access-related issues requiring leadership intervention.
- Ensure audit remediation plans are delivered on time and sustainable controls are embedded into operations.
- Collaborate with technology and business executives to enhance visibility, accountability, and transparency in ITSM processes.
- Act as a key contributor to enterprise IT governance boards, policy reviews, and strategic transformation programs.
Qualifications & Experience:- 10+ years of relevant experience in IT Service Management with a strong focus on change governance, incident response, and IAM.
- Demonstrated leadership of large, diverse technology teams and/or portfolios of highly complex programs.
- Expertise in ITSM tools (e.g., ServiceNow, BMC Remedy) and frameworks (e.g., ITIL, COBIT).
- Strong knowledge of SOX, GDPR, and other regulatory frameworks impacting IAM and Change Management.
- Exceptional communication and stakeholder management skills, with the ability to engage senior executives and regulatory bodies.
- Proven ability to drive continuous improvement, manage cross-functional initiatives, and lead through influence in a matrixed environment.
Education: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or equivalent practical experience.
